Allman Brother Band Moves New York Shows To United Palace

By admin On January 7, 2010 No Comments

Allman Brothers BandAllman Brother Band has made it an annual occurrence to take up residency in New York City.  This years shows have been scheduled for  March 11-13, 15-16, and 18-20.  Unlike previous years when the shows have been held at Beacon Theatre they have been moved to United Palace.

The reason for the venue moves comes because the new Cirque du Soleil show, Banana Shpeel, will perfrom at the Beacon Theatre from February 25 through May 30.

Rascal Flatts Adds Additional 2010 Tour Dates

By admin On December 10, 2009 No Comments

Rascal FlattsCountry music group Rascal Flatts has announced the addition of more show to their 2010 leg of the “Unstoppable” tour.  The shows will get kicked off on January 15-16 in Uncasville, CT at Mohegan Sun Arena and will run through a show son March 3 in Oklahoma City, OK at Ford Center.

Some of the highlighted shows along the way include February 19 in Kansas City, Mo at Sprint Center, February 26 in Milwaukee, WI at Bradley Center and March 11 in San Antonio, TX at AT&T Center.

Support for the tour will come from Darius Rucker.

Rascal Flatts is touring behind their sixth studio album, “Unstoppable,” which was released in April 2009.  The album debuted at #1 on the Billboard top 200.

Dane Cook Plans Late 2009 Tour Across North America

By admin On August 27, 2009 No Comments

Dane CookPopular comedian Dane Cook has announced plans for a second leg to his Global Thermo Comedy tour.  The second round of shows will get started with a three night run September 4-6 in Atlantic City, NJ at Etess Arena.  The schedule is still growing but the final show would be on February 6 in Sunrise, FL.

As of today over 30 shows have been announced but their are several big gaps in the schedule which allows Cook to add even more.  Some of the highlights currently include, October 17 in Nashville, TN at Sommet Center, November 5 in New York, NY at Madison Square Garden Arena and November 28 in Honolulu, HI at Neal S. Blaisdell Arena.

“I’m really looking forward to playing many different areas of the country where I have never been before,” Cook said in a statement, adding, “and I’m excited to perform for my fans who have supported me throughout the years, but who have never had a chance to see me live.”

This past spring was the first leg of the tour in which Cook played at over 30 venues across North America.  Over 400,000 fans attended those shows.

Bruce Springsteen Extends 2009 Fall Tour

By admin On July 21, 2009 No Comments

Bruce SpringsteenThis spring Bruce Springsteen and the E Street Band completed a very successful North American tour.  They have now announced additional dates for there fall round of “Workin on a Dream” tour.  The legendary rock group has added 10 shows to the schedule that kicks off on August 19 in Hartford, CT and will now conclude on November 15 in Milwaukee, WI.

A total of 18 cities are on the upcomign schedule including shows in Tampa, FL at Ford Amphitheater, East Rutherford, NJ at Giants Stadium and in New York City at Madison Square Garden.

Barbra Streisand Will Play At Obama Benefit

By admin On September 10, 2008 No Comments

Barbra Streisand has announced that she will play at a benefit for Barack Obama on September 16 at the Wilshire Hotel in Beverly Hills.  The event will most likely be the final fundraiser before the election in November.

There will be approximately 700 people in attendance with a ticket price of $2500.

Steisand who has been a very vocal democratic supporter over the years also performed at fundraisers for John Kerry and Al Gore before the previous two elections.

In a recent statement on her website Streisand gave her opinion on John McCain’s choice in Gov. Sarah Palin to be his vice presidential running mate.

“I believe John McCain chose Gov. Palin because he truly believes that women who supported Hillary — an experienced, brilliant, life-long public servant — would vote for him because his Vice President has two x chromosomes,” Steisand said in the statement. “McCain’s selection of Governor Palin is a transparent and irresponsible decision all in the name of trying to win this election.”
